Billy Joe Stiles, 82, of Katy Road, Fairmont, died Sunday (Sept. 27, 2015) at his residence.
He was born on Sept. 26, 1933, in Fairview, a son of the late William Henry Stiles and Nila Alice Mitchell Stiles.
Mr. Stiles was a district foreman for the Mannington District of Carnegie Natural Gas Company.
Bill was a veteran of the U.S. Army.
He was a member of the Haught Chapel United Methodist Church in Fairview.
Surviving are his wife, Ann K. Fordyce Stiles; two sons and their spouses, Matthew Stiles and Amy Yoke of Mannington, and Mark Stiles and his wife Kathy of Virginia Beach, Virginia; one daughter and her spouse, Marcia Denece Batson and her husband Paul of McCurdysville; one sister, Elizabeth Ann Sypolt and her husband Dana of Blacksville; eight grandchildren, Philip Stiles, Ryan Stiles, Sean Stiles, Spenser Stiles, Samuel Stiles, Forrest Stiles, Hunter Ann Batson and her fiance Charles “Chuck” Cunningham, and Autumn Batson, and two others that Bill considered to be his grandchildren, Lilyan Yoke and Josephine Yoke; and two great-grandchildren, Darius Stiles and Remington Cunningham.
In addition to his parents, he was preceded in death by two sisters, Dorothy Wright and Bonnie Stiles; and one brother, George Stiles.
Friends may call from 1-9 p.m. today at the Tennant Funeral Home, 2678 Hornet Highway, Hundred, and from 11 a.m. to the 1 p.m. service hour Wednesday at the Haught Chapel United Methodist Church in Fairview. Funeral services will be held at 1 p.m. in the church with the Rev. Randy Vincent officiating. Interment will follow in the Wadestown Cemetery.
